Trump Says He Exchanged Letters With Chinas Xi Over Iran

Date:

U.S. President Donald Trump in the East Room of the White House in Washington on Jan. 29, 2025. Pedro Ugarte/AFP via Getty ImagesPresident Donald Trump said on April 15 that he had received a letter from Chinese leader Xi Jinping after he told Beijing not to supply weapons to Iran.In an interview with Fox Business aired on Wednesday, Trump said Xi’s letter was a response to his own letter expressing concerns about Beijing’s alleged arming of Tehran.
